Table of Contents1. Control problems in the coefficients and the domain for linear elliptic equations Juan Casado-Diaz 2. Computational approaches for extremal geometric eigenvalue problems Edouard Oudet 3. Non-overlapping domain decomposition in space and time for PDE-constrained optimal control problems on networks Guenter Leugering 4. Feedback Control of Time-dependent Nonlinear PDEs with Applications in Fluid Dynamics Michael Hinze 5. Stabilization of the Navier-Stokes equations - Theoretical and numerical aspects. Jean-Pierre Raymond 6. Reconstruction algorithms based on Carleman estimates. Sylvain Ervedoza 7. Discrete time formulations as time discretization strategies in data assimilation Philippe Moireau 8. Back and forth iterations/Time reversal methods Marius Tucsnak 9. Unbalanced Optimal Transport: from Theory to Numerics Gabriel Peyré 10. An ADMM Approach to the Exact and Approximate Controllability of Parabolic Equations Roland Glowinski 11. Nonlocal balance laws -- an overview over recent results Alexander Keimer 12. Numerics and control of conservation laws Stephan Ulbrich 13. Numerical approaches for simulation and control of superconducting quantum circuits Pierre Rouchon 14. Numerical Synergies between Uncertainty Quantification and Control Design Ralph Smith 15. Structure-Preserving Numerical Schemes for Hamiltonian Dynamics Erwan Faou 16. Approximation of exact controls for semilinear wave and heat 1 equations through space-time methods Arnaud Münch 17. Extensions of ADMM for Separable Convex Optimization Problems with Linear Equality or Inequality Constraints Xiaoming YuanReviewsAuthor InformationEmmanuel Trelat works at Sorbonne Universite in Laboratoire Jacques-Louis Lions, CNRS, Inria, equipe CAGE, Paris, France.
